&lt;P&gt;Just some general observations.&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;Unrelated to the problem(s) you are facing, I'd like to mention that updating firmware is NEVER the correct action or indicated to resolve unexpected or undesired behavior.&amp;nbsp; Firmware is applicable (indicated) to add features, add support for lenses or accessories and to enhance functionality.&amp;nbsp; In some cases security issues might also be addressed.&amp;nbsp; Unless specifically stated, updating firmware does not fix "freezing".&amp;nbsp; Reapplying firmware is another action that doesn't do anything.&amp;nbsp; Either is loads and updates or it doesn't.&amp;nbsp; If its not successful, the camera should be sent to Canon for inspection and repair.&amp;nbsp;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;You took correct troubleshooting steps.&amp;nbsp; Removing accessories, testing with different lenses, resetting the camera, etc.&amp;nbsp; I might try different storage media and batteries as well.&amp;nbsp; If unsuccessful, the camera should go to Canon for inspection, as recommended by NatalyaP.&amp;nbsp; If its possible to consistently reproduce the behavior, this is helpful for support and should be provided in the problem description.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;"Freezing" is not something that was addressed in v1.8.0&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;1. Adds [Protect Images] and [Rating] during FTP Transfer.&lt;BR /&gt;2. Adds the ability to select [Wired] as a connection option when [Airplane mode] is set to [On].&lt;BR /&gt;3. The following issues have been fixed:&lt;BR /&gt;a. Fixes an issue, in which when Wi-Fi is disconnected, Err70 occurs.&lt;BR /&gt;b. Fixes an issue, in which when shooting subjects that are smaller in the frame, the card access indicator blinks and operations can no longer be performed.&lt;BR /&gt;c. Fixes an issue, in which while operating both the touch function on the LCD monitor and a customized button, and then performing shooting, operations can no longer be performed.&lt;BR /&gt;d. Fixes an issue, in which when performing shooting in high-speed continuous shooting + mode with the [Highlight Tone Priority] option set to [ON], focus may not be achieved when certain ISO speed settings are used.&lt;/P&gt;
&lt;P&gt;If you have concerns about the way your camera is focusing / performing, again I would send the body and lens to canon for inspection.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;P&gt;I did exactly like described.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Prepared 2 SD cards.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;1st with firmware 1.8&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;2nd with firmware 1.7.1&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Insert 1st one. Go to firmware update menu. Press update&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;It will show firmware 1.8&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Press ok, and immediately open memory slot.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Remove 1st, insert 2nd card.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Close memory slot and in a minute you can see on screen two boxes with choice 1.8 or 1.7.1&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Choose 1.7.1. That's it.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
